Fan and low pressure compressor geared to low speed spool of gas turbine engine

A gas turbine engine may include a high speed spool, a low speed spool, a first epicyclic gear system, and a second epicyclic gear system. Generally, the high speed spool mechanically connects a high pressure turbine to a high pressure compressor, and the low speed spool mechanically connects a low pressure turbine to at least one of a fan and a prop via the first epicyclic gear system and to a low pressure compressor via the second epicyclic gear system, according to various embodiments. The first epicyclic gear system and the second epicyclic gear system may include a common sun gear shaft.

Nacelle-integrated air-driven augmentor fan for increasing propulsor bypass ratio and efficiency

Systems and methods are provided for an air-driven augmentor fan equipped aircraft propulsor. The augmentor fan may increase the effective bypass ratio of the aircraft propulsor and reduce fuel consumption and carbon emissions of the aircraft. The augmentor fan may be driven by air energized by a ducted fan powered by the core engine of the aircraft propulsor. The energized air may be received by an inlet, flowed through a flow path, and exhausted out the outlet to drive the augmentor fan. The exhausted energized air may impart a torque on the augmentor fan or blades of the augmentor fan. One or more of the inlet, flow path, or outlet may be variable in size to control the volume of air flowed through the flow path.

Supply of air to an air-conditioning circuit of an aircraft cabin from its turboprop engine

An aircraft turboprop engine (310) including at least a low-pressure body (12) and a high-pressure body (14), possibly also an intermediate-pressure body. At least one of the bodies includes a compressor. The low-pressure body drives a first gearbox (16) The turboprop engine also includes at least one load compressor (60) for supplying air to an air-conditioning circuit of an aircraft cabin. A rotor (61) of the load compressor is coupled to the low-pressure body. The load compressor (60) includes an air inlet (62) connected to a conduit (72) to bleed air from the compressor of the turboprop engine when all of the aforementioned bodies include only a single compressor, or from the compressor of the low-pressure body or the compressor of the intermediate-pressure body of the turboprop engine when all of the bodies include at least two compressors.

Autothrottle control for turboprop engines

There are described methods and systems for controlling an aircraft. The system comprises a power plant controller configured for controlling operation of an engine and a propeller coupled to the engine, a power throttle having at least one throttle lever to regulate output power of the engine and thrust produced by the propeller, and an autothrottle controller operatively connected to the power plant controller and to the power throttle and configured to modulate engine power without pilot input by causing a change to at least one setting of the power throttle.

UNDUCTED THRUST PRODUCING SYSTEM

An unducted thrust producing system has a rotating element with an axis of rotation and a stationary element. The rotating element includes a plurality of blades, each having a blade root proximal to the axis, a blade tip remote from the axis, and a blade span measured between the blade root and the blade tip. The rotating element has a load distribution such that at any location between the blade root and 30% span the value of RCu in the air stream is greater than or equal to 60% of the peak RCu in the air stream.
